Not cheap at $1700 but a lovely set of old chalice-top Lawrie pipes.
I think these were more or less their basic/introductory model in the 1950s and 1960s, as I recall they called them "antique style".
I used to have a set of these back in the late 1970s that I got for $150. They had been sitting in a music shop for many years, with no takers.
The general consensus amongst pipers back then was that these were inferior pipes, and old used ones were sold very cheaply indeed. A local High School bought around a dozen sets direct from Lawrie back in the 1960s for their beginning pipers.
That all changed when Alistair Gillies started playing a set! Suddenly the prices skyrocketed.
